                                 A BILL


 
 To authorize the Secretary of the Interior to construct, operate, and 
maintain facilities in the Sun River Project, Montana, for the purpose 
                   of hydroelectric power generation.

    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the 
United States of America in Congress assembled,

SECTION 1. SHORT TITLE.

    This Act may be cited as the ``Sun River Hydropower Authorization 
Act''.

SEC. 2. AUTHORIZATION OF SUN RIVER PROJECT, MONTANA.

    (a) Authorization.--The Secretary of the Interior, acting through 
the Commissioner of Reclamation and pursuant to the reclamation laws, 
may construct, operate, and maintain facilities in the Sun River 
Project, Montana, for the purpose of hydroelectric power generation.
    (b) Effect.--The authorization under subsection (a) shall--
            (1) be in addition to any other authorizations for the Sun 
        River Project under existing law; and
            (2) not limit, restrict, or alter operations of the Sun 
        River Project in a manner that would be adverse to the 
        satisfaction of valid existing water rights or water deliveries 
        to the holder of any valid water service contract.
